Understanding Interior Basement Waterproofing
When americans photograph waterproofing a basement, they many times imagine crews digging round the house to coat outdoors walls with tar or membrane - an outside formulation that works yet comes at high charge and disruption. Interior basement waterproofing tackles water disorders from interior your place as a replacement.
The regularly occurring objective is to take care of water that enters or threatens to go into by way of walls or flooring by way of shooting it and directing it thoroughly clear of dwelling areas. This oftentimes comes to drainage channels set up along the fringe of the basement surface slab, related to sump pumps that transfer water backyard.
Interior ideas routinely get dismissed as “lesser” than exterior ones. That misses key advantages: they’re much less invasive (no want to excavate landscaping), sooner to put in (more commonly two days or fewer), and broadly greater less expensive consistent with linear foot.
Not all circumstances call for an internal means; in spite of the fact that, such a lot homes with routine seepage receive advantages incredibly from those tips - specially older houses outfitted beforehand present day damp-proofing ideas existed.
Signs Your Basement Needs Attention
A dry basement is never guaranteed by age or vicinity alone. Even residences on greater floor or just lately built can grow leaks by using converting soil conditions or transferring foundations.
Watch for these early indications:
- Thin streaks of white powder (efflorescence) on concrete block partitions imply mineral deposits left as water evaporates. Damp patches after rainstorms suggest an overwhelmed footing drain or cracks less than grade. Bubbling paint or rusted metal close to baseboards factors to chronic moisture. Musty odors with no obvious water regularly imply hidden condensation or sluggish seepage behind walls. Pooled water on floor cracks all over spring thaw alerts hydrostatic drive from rising groundwater.
If you see any mix of these purple flags extra than once per 12 months - noticeably for the time of moist seasons - take them severely until now ending your basement in addition or storing valuables downstairs.
How Interior Waterproofing Systems Work
At its most effective, an interior gadget intercepts water after it has entered wall cavities but beforehand it spreads into dwelling places. The middle system consist of:
Drainage Channels
Installers create shallow trenches alongside perimeter walls at slab level and embed specialized plastic drains (usually generally known as “French drains” despite the fact that technically exceptional from open air versions). These channels accumulate water weeping using wall-surface joints or cracks.
Sump Pumps
Water accrued with the aid of drains flows via gravity towards a sump pit - almost a buried basin with an electric powered pump put in within. Whenever water rises above a hard and fast threshold inside the pit, the pump turns on and ejects it out by means of pipes most well known a ways from the foundation (a minimum of ten feet away whilst it is easy to).
Vapor Barriers
For brought keep watch over over humidity and vapor migration simply by porous masonry, authorities can also anchor heavy-obligation plastic membranes against partitions earlier restoring finishes. Some procedures use antimicrobial therapies to inhibit mildew growth on those surfaces.
Backup Power
Because storms that carry flooding may also knock out electrical energy, battery backup systems for sump pumps maintain in opposition t vitality loss all over relevant hours.

Choosing Materials That Last
Not all waterproofing merchandise are created equal - nor are all contractors equally diligent about specifying durable elements suited to your weather and stipulations.
For drainage channels:
Heavy-gauge molded plastic withstands many years underground devoid of rusting out like old fashioned metal tracks once did in postwar basements.
For vapor boundaries:
Industry-widely used polyethylene sheets rated as a minimum 12 mil thickness face up to punctures more advantageous than discount selections supposed simplest for crawlspaces or short-term fixes.
Sump pumps pretty much selection from 1/3-horsepower devices up to heavy-responsibility 3/four-horsepower models in a position to moving a couple of thousand gallons according to hour below rigidity circumstances like flash floods. Look for solid iron housing in place of low-priced plastic bodies once you would like reliable efficiency previous year 5 - tremendously while you stay in which vitality outages are normal right through storms.
Battery backups are available in equally trickle-rate marine-taste batteries (perfect for quite a few cycles) or included inverter/charger methods capable of running longer between charges should you shuttle more commonly or own apartment properties susceptible to forget about for the period of climate activities.
Addressing Common Misconceptions
Some house owners be anxious that setting up inside drains skill admitting defeat towards exterior forces; others concern they’ll be left with trenches growing experience risks round their laundry rooms invariably.
Properly achieved interior waterproofing is unobtrusive as soon as entire: after trench deploy along wall edges (most often basically six inches vast), new cement covers the entirety flush with latest floors so there’s no sign whatever ever changed until drier air under ground point.
Another delusion is that these strategies “simply cover” greater concerns outdoor as opposed to fixing them at the supply. In fact, maximum groundwater strain trouble stem from clearly fluctuating water tables in preference to faulty structure on my own; unless you regrade comprehensive yards clear of foundations - which isn’t all the time conceivable in tight city so much - indoors control is still purposeful insurance coverage opposed to nature’s unpredictability.

When Interior Solutions Aren’t Enough
Despite their versatility, a few cases demand more comprehensive measures:
- Major structural spoil: If good sized cracks widen measurably each one year or sections of groundwork shift visibly outwards/inwards (measured by using string strains over months), check with engineers first. High-quantity flooding: If multiple inches gather shortly even after setting up sump procedures sized in fact on your sq. footage. Contaminated soils: In rare cases where outdoor contaminants leach in opposition to your private home line as a result of commercial waste web sites within sight. Radon mitigation needs: Some areas require included vent systems if vapor obstacles hazard trapping gases below slabs accidentally. Heritage structures: Where renovation policies limit guaranteed interventions inner old masonry walls with no exotic enabling strategies.
In such cases hybrid suggestions blending external/interior innovations should be warranted in spite of larger in advance expenditures; reliable evaluate determines most fulfilling more healthy structured on equally safety code compliance and assets magnitude protection dreams long-term.

Smart Maintenance Extends Your Peace Of Mind
No device lasts always with no realization:
Check sumps quarterly by way of pouring buckets down nearest drain tile entry; make sure float switch triggers reliably even after months idle. Monitor relative humidity the usage of low-budget digital meters— preferably aiming for <50% baseline to discourage mould regardless no matter if completed partitions conceal naked concrete behind drywall panels.
If you depart city all the time, deploy Wi-Fi enabled sensors alerting you anytime pump cycles abnormally or foremost potential fails for the period of storms - those accessories can charge beneath $2 hundred yet keep heaps in damages if stuck early.
